Canton, OH: when does the frost end?
Around 04/24 is the usual last spring frost, about 239 days away. Fall's first freeze usually shows up around 10/26, roughly 184 days after the last spring frost.
Zone 6b (-5 to 0°F average annual minimum) comes from the USDA Plant Hardiness Zone Map; the frost dates above are the 1991-2020 normal at the nearest reporting NOAA station for Canton, not a forecast for this year.

How much risk comes with planting early here
04/24 is the middle of 30 years of NOAA records, not a promise. Getting tender plants in by 04/10 carries real risk, frost has hit that late in about 9 of 10 years here. Wait until 05/11 and only about 1 year in 10 sees frost after that.
